Quote by Thomas More

I die the king's faithful servant, but God's first.

Summary

This quote indicates the unwavering allegiance of the speaker to both their earthly king and their divine Creator. It suggests that while their loyalty lies with their king, their ultimate devotion is reserved for God. This implies that even in serving their king, they adhere to a higher moral code or religious belief system that takes precedence over any earthly authority. The quote exemplifies a deep spiritual commitment and highlights the speaker's personal hierarchy of loyalty and dedication.
